Suwannee Vending
Suwannee Vending appears in inspection records three times, starting in 2024. Suwannee Vending was last inspected on Mar 25, 2026. Low risk indicates the latest report didn't flag anything that would worry the average customer.
No violations have appeared in any of the inspections on file.
That puts the facility ahead of the local pack: the average Gainesville restaurant scores 75. Taken together, the history is a positive one.
